A few details:
21 July 2012 ALL IMPORT SHOW/MEET PLANT CITY 3PM-9PM
All years. All Import Makes. All Models. Dash Plaques. DJ Music.
No registration fee. No trophies. No pressure. Clubs welcome.
Sponsored by the Plant City Chamber of Commerce. 3 huge parking lots.
Downtown Plant City next to the train station is where the registration tent will be. Food will be available

The easiest way to Plant City is take I-4 to exit 19, 21, 22 and go South.
